编程语言
首页 > 编程语言> > 拉勾教育算法突击特训营

拉勾教育算法突击特训营

作者:互联网

1 概述

最短路径是图中的常见问题,最典型的应用是:当我们用百度地图或高德地图引导我们去某个地方时,它通常会给出一个相对最短的路径,当然,它也有可能给出一个避开拥堵的时间最短但路径长度不一定最短的路径(这个也可以看成是一个路径间权值可以变化的情况,更复杂了)。本文阐述图中从一个给定的源结点s到所有其它结点最短的路径。

2 相关定义和基本思路

假设图G=(V, E),其中V为图中的结点,E为图中所有的边,在此,假设图G是有向图,对于G中的边E,存在权重函数w: E->R,图中的权重通常表示一个结点到一个结点之间的代价,如路径长度、耗费时间等,在具体的场景中有具体的意义,本文中暂且认为w是固定不变的(方便处理),用

标签:编码,结点,拉勾,路径,算法,特训营,最优,贪心
来源: https://www.cnblogs.com/wxywd8/p/14633404.html